Notice

 In order to meet the EMC requirements for marine applications,

install the product in a shielded enclosure with shielded and/or filtered

power and input/output ports. In addition, take precautions when

designing, selecting, and installing measurement probes and cables to

ensure that the desired EMC performance is attained.

Preparing the Environment

Ensure that the environment in which you are using the NI-9474 meets the following

specifications.

Operating temperature (IEC 60068-2-1, IEC 60068-2-2)

-40 °C to 70 °C

Operating humidity (IEC 60068-2-78)

10% RH to 90% RH, noncondensing

Pollution Degree

2

Maximum altitude

2,000 m

Indoor use only.
